Why use Movie Maker in the Classroom?

Constructivist Teaching Benefits

µ     generates motivation to learn

µ     fosters creativity

µ     facilitates self-analysis and metacognition

µ     increases transfer of knowledge to problem solving

µ     fosters group cooperation

µ     allows for multiple and distributed intelligence

µ     develops technological and visual literacy  

Student Benefits

µ     offers new methods of structured discovery

µ     addresses varied learning styles

o       Some situations are more easily understood by students when demonstrated with video.

o       Content can be customized to specific student or group of students

µ     empowers students

o       Students enjoy greater control over their own learning (it is easy to start, stop or replay video segments)

µ     video can be highly motivational

 

E’s of Use

µ     Economics - It’s free! It’s included in Windows XP Professional -XP Home edition requires Service Pack 2 (it includes Movie Maker) which is available for free download from Microsoft.

µ     Ease - Easy to use; and easy to learn to use.
